你这条信息比较简短,我不太确定你的具体需求。你是想问下面哪一种情况?

A) “490. PotatoChat发送位置信息” 是某个日志/错误码,你想知道它的含义或如何排查?
B) 你在使用 PotatoChat(或类似聊天应用)想要“发送位置信息”,需要操作指导?
C) 你怀疑 PotatoChat 在后台偷偷发送你的位置信息,想要检测或阻止它?
D) 作为开发者,你想在自己的聊天应用中实现“发送位置信息”的功能,想要示例代码或实现思路?
下面是针对每种情况的简要应对建议,找出你需要的部分我可以进一步展开:
如果是 A(日志/错误码排查):
- 请把完整的日志条目或错误上下文贴上来(发生时间、平台、是否伴随其他错误)。
- 一般排查方向:检查网络请求详情(抓包)、后端返回码、定位权限和定位模块的调用栈。
如果是 B(用户端如何发送位置):
- 常见步骤:打开聊天窗口 → 点击“+”或附件图标 → 选择“位置/共享位置” → 允许定位权限 → 选择“发送当前位置”或“共享实时位置”。
- 也可以复制坐标或地图链接(例如 Google Maps 链接 https://maps.google.com/?q=纬度,经度)粘贴到聊天中。
如果是 C(怀疑后台偷发位置,想阻止):
- 立即检查并收回应用的定位权限(系统设置 → 应用权限 → 关闭“位置”或改为“仅在使用时允许”)。
- 检查是否允许后台定位或“始终访问位置”,并关闭。
- 在设置里查看应用流量(或用抓包工具)看是否有异常上行请求包含坐标。
- 可卸载应用或限制网络权限(如 Android 的流量限制或使用防火墙类应用)。
- 如涉及隐私泄露,保留证据(日志/流量记录),向平台/监管机构或应用开发者投诉。
如果是 D(开发者实现发送位置):
- 流程:申请位置权限 → 获取定位(Android 建议用 FusedLocationProvider,iOS 用 CoreLocation)→ 将经纬度格式化为文本或地图 URL → 通过聊天的消息发送接口提交(可附带地图缩略图)。
- 示例思路(通用):获取 lat,lng → 构造消息文本 "我的位置: https://maps.google.com/?q=lat,lng" → 上传/发送。
- 注意:处理权限、定位失败、隐私告知与用户确认(是否共享实时位置)等。
告诉我你具体是哪种情况(或把相关截图/日志/描述发来),我就能给出更具体的操作步骤或代码示例。